"Security of Supply - From Challenges to Solutions" This was the motto of the VGB Congress POWER PLANTS 2013, which took place in Maastricht/Netherlands on September 25 - 27, 2013.
Experts of the power supply business, politics, administration, and research discussed with international participants from more than 20 countries not only the challenges but also the solutions of future energy supply.

The VGB Research Foundation awarded the Heinrich-Mandel Prize 2013 to Sandra Schmidt for her Analysis and Optimisation of the CO2 sequestration with Monoethanolamin (MEA) at the lignite-fired power plant Niederaußem and to Dr. Björn Brosch for his numerical simulation of grate firing systems for biomass combustion.
The Heinrich-Mandel-Prize, endowed with a total of 10,000 Euro, was handed over by the VGB chairman on the occasion of the VGB Congress POWER PLANTS on September 25, 2013.

On the occasion of the opening ceremony of the VGB Congress POWER PLANTS on September 25, 2013, the VGB Quality Award was rewarded for the eighth time. Bernd-Otto Schneider and Thomas Beck received the prize for the Balcke Dürr GmbH for the outstanding "quality of the partial replacement of ISH 2 tube coils" at the Mehrum power plant.

The VGB European Working Group "Performance Indicators" extend the VGB Power Plant Information System in addition to the existing thermal power plants by pump storage and storage hydro power plants. Independent evaluations can be generated online over e.g. time availability, time utilization as well as operating charges mode and will be available anonymous. Currently, hydro power plants from Austria, Czech Republic, Germany, Luxembourg and Portugal are participating.
